LopArt from De Marque
The perfect tool for artistic creation!
LopArt is a completely icon-based drawing and painting software package linked to an online Museum.
LopArt is based on the artist's actual movements and is inspired throughout by the traditional results of the use of gouache, watercolor, felt pen, spray can, pastel, charcoal and wax crayon.
School and personal projects are exhibited through the software in private or collective galleries in the LopArt online Museum, giving the children a chance to share their talent and knowledge with the rest of the world.
LopArt has an animation function that allows the production of short films in which each stroke is dynamically redrawn.

Art teachers and artists will want to know about this unique drawing program that lets you experiment with different visual effects not available in mainstream art programs, such as PhotoShop. Features include three brush tips, a palate of thousands of colors, unlimited undo ability, and links to an online museum. Resulting projects can have a look of gouache, watercolor, felt pen, spray can, pastel, charcoal and wax crayon. So even a novice can look amazing. Several aspects of the program are limited, including the screen size, ability to export work at higher resolutions. However, the interface is easy to learn and it is always easy to reverse any action. It is also possible to share projects in the online gallery.
